What year, your only ever get them in 1/43rd scale, nothing bigger
Oynx did a few of the 97 btcc cars, the big manufactures like Minichamps didnt, allthough iirc they didnt alot of the DTM stuff around the time, and german touring car championship
Hornby (scalex) did a few, iirc the red livery with clealand and warrick, and the later facelift car with muller driving
any questions just ask
